Could Remote Therapy Be a Good Fit?
Many people ask whether online therapy can genuinely help. For many common concerns - like stress, anxiety, depression, relationship challenges, or navigating life changes - online therapy has been shown to be just as effective as traditional in-person sessions.One of the primary benefits is flexibility. Individuals can connect with a therapist in the format that feels most comfortable to them - through video calls, phone sessions, live chat, or in-app messaging - which makes it easier to fit care into a busy schedule.
Licensed professionals provide these remote services, and clients have the option to change therapists if they need a different fit. For those weighing whether this approach suits their needs, online therapy can offer accessible, practical support from qualified therapists without requiring travel or a fixed in-office schedule.
